Jim Mora has had a busy first month on the job as UCLA Bruins head football coach. He and his new coaching staff have been very active on the recruiting trail, and the result has been a slew of players in their class of 2012. The school won't officially announce recruits until their letter of intent are received by the school, and here are five who will officially join UCLA.
Ishmael Adams: a four-star cornerback from Oaks Christian High School in Westlake Village, California, rated the 10th-best cornerback in the country by Rivals.
Carl Hulick: a three-star center from Esparanza High School in Anaheim, rated the 14th-best center in the country by Rivals.
Eli Ankou: a three-star defensive end from Red Lion Christian Academy in Bear, Delaware.
Simon Goines: a three-star offensive tackle from Central High School in Keller, Texas.
Ahmaad Harris: a running back / wide receiver from Peachtree Ridge High School in Suwanee, Georgia.
